プログラムを実行する方法は、どこから開始するか、どんな種類のプログラムであるか、デバッガーで実行するかどうかによって異なります。 最も簡単なケースでは、Visual Studio で開いているプロジェクトをビルドして実行するために次の操作を行います。F5...
コードのデバッグを試みるのが今回初めてである場合は、この記事を先に進む前に超初心者向けのデバッグ方法に関するページを参照することをお勧めします。 デモ アプリは C++ ですが、ほとんどの機能は C#、Visual Basic、F#、Python、JavaScript、および Visual Studio でサポートされているそ...
デバッグを開始する簡単な方法 Visual Studio でアプリ ソリューションを開きます。 F5 キーを押します。 Visual Studio によってアプリがビルドされ、アタッチされたデバッガーが起動します。実行は、ブレークポイントに達するか、実行が手動で中断されるか、ハンドルされていない例外が発生...
Visual Studio 2010 では、あるプロジェクトが対象とする .NET Framework のバージョンが Version 4 で、他のプロジェクトが対象とする .NET Framework が Version 2、3.0、または 3.5 である場合、プロジェクト参照ではなくファイル参照が作成されます。内部...
このセクションでは、IDE ベースのビルド プロセスを詳しく解説します。 他の方法の詳細については、CMake、MSBuild、Azure Pipelinesに関する記事をそれぞれ参照してください。 IDE でのビルド Visual Studio でプロジェクトを作成すると、そのプロジェクトとプロジェクトが属するソリューシ...
Visual Studio のネイティブ デバッガーが新しいデバッグ エンジンに変更されたときに、新しい書式指定子がいくつか追加され、古いものがいくつか削除されました。 C++/CLI で相互運用 (ネイティブ コードとマネージド コードの混合) をデバッグする場合は、以前のデバッガーが引き続き使用...
Visual Studio 2012 (VC++ 11.0) Update 4 (サポートされなくなりました) さらに 5 個を表示 Visual C++ 再頒布可能パッケージは、Microsoft C および C++ (MSVC) ランタイム ライブラリをインストールします。 Microsoft C および C++ ツールを使用して構築された多くのアプリケーションで...
Visual Studio でデバッグを行いながら、例外がスローされたときの通知の構成、さらには注意を向ける特定の例外の選択を行うことができます。 例外が発生すると、内部例外の情報や null 参照の分析結果と併せて、この場所に即座に警告が表示されるため、ブレークポイントに到達したときのように簡単...
Windows 上の Visual Studio の一部として、C++、C、およびアセンブリ言語の開発ツールとライブラリを利用できます。 Visual Studio での C++ を使用すると、シンプルなコンソールから Windows デスクトップ アプリ、デバイス ドライバーやオペレーティング システム コンポーネント、モバイ...
マルチスレッド開発ツールを使用すると、C++ コンパイラ (および多重処理 C コンパイラ) の機能を拡張し、多重処理を最適化することができます。多重処理とマルチスレッド開発のためのツールセットには、Sun WorkShop デバッガとdbxのマルチスレッド化拡張機能の他に、「ロック lint」...